CVE-2025-7883Public exploit

Local command execution via PowerShell Script Handler

Published Jul 20, 2025 · Updated Jul 21, 2025

Command injection in Eluktronics Control Center 5.23.51.41 allows local users to execute commands through the PowerShell Script Handler. The handler processes attacker-controlled command content without neutralizing command elements; the vulnerable function in \AiStoneService\MyControlCenter\Command is undisclosed. Low-privileged local access is required; successful exploitation permits command execution in the handler's security context and can alter data or interrupt the service.
